So much excitement is set up for the upcoming Colorado Buffaloes spring game! It’s that time of the year again and Deion Sanders is making sure everything is ready before the Black and Gold spring game. The Buffs will begin their spring football practices on March 18 and continue through that week with a break from March 25-31 and begin full-swing practice in April leading up to the game. 

Terrell Owens holding Dude Wipes XL

Last year, Coach Prime led the Buffs spring game to a sold-out crowd with 47,277 spectators. So this year’s anticipation is understandable. The Buffs will display their skills and progress at Folsom Field on April 27 but that’s not all! Deion Sanders has some creative plans up his sleeves and it’s a whole package of fun and entertainment.

Deion Sanders reveals the excitement of the Black and Gold spring game

As the Spring game inches closer with each day, Deion Sanders has revealed the exciting lineup for the event on Apple Music. He said, “For our spring game, we are doing a whole Prime weekend. We’re having a fashion show on Thursday… We doing an after party, you know black white and Hispanic DJs. we’re gonna cover everybody. And then after the game, we’re doing something with the Alumni. Also, maybe at the halftime of the game or right at the end of the game, we gonna have SOMEBODY. It’s going down.”

The spring football game will be televised on ESPN. Last season, Colorado sold out tickets for the first time since the ‘80s. This year, the Buffs hope to put on another show for their loyal fans and prove that they are ready to compete for the Pac-12 title and beyond. Aside from the game, Black & Gold Day will also feature a field day presented by Children’s Hospital of Colorado. 

Deion Sanders’ high optimism for Colorado 

As the Buffaloes prepare for the upcoming season, the optimism surrounding the team is a testament to the positive changes brought about by Coach Prime and his staff. He’s molding his players to be pro-level ready as he rebuilds his coaching staff with Pat Shurmur and Robert Livingston as the OC and DC, respectively. And the way he spoke on CBS Sports, it looks like Deion Sanders is happy with where the Buffs are at.

Coach Prime stated, “You can smell the meal in the kitchen and it smells darn good. We’ll do a few more things after the spring, but I love where we are.” The Buffs finished 22nd in the overall 2024 recruiting class as per 247Sports, rounding up one 5-star player, 10 4-stars, and 13 3-stars. The competition within the team is different this season and it will soon be portrayed on the field for the world to see.
